For the 2026 school year, there are 9 private schools serving 5,005 students in 70433, LA (there are , serving 4,140 public students). 55% of all K-12 students in 70433, LA are educated in private schools (compared to the LA state average of 15%).
The top-ranked private schools in 70433, LA include Northlake Christian School, St. Pauls High School, and St. Peter Catholic School.
The average acceptance rate is 89%, which is higher than the Louisiana private school average acceptance rate of 85%.
67% of private schools in 70433, LA are religiously affiliated (most commonly Catholic and Episcopal).
